16:05 — SQL lint rules in the Querygate pipeline tightened unexpectedly after an auto-upgrade, blocking all merges touching `.sql` files. Support saw a spike in "deploy stuck" tickets. 16:40 — Rules pinned to the prior version; merges unblocked. No customer data affected. Tell users reporting stuck deploys to retry. The pinned pipeline build is identified below.

session token of bahaf-kawig = htk9_82f95f87e

# Service Accounts: String Extraction

The `extract-i18n` script pulls translatable strings from all Bramblewick repos and pushes them to the Glossa service. It runs under the `i18n-extractor` service account. Do not run it under your personal account; Glossa rate-limits individual users aggressively. The account has write access to the staging catalog only. Set the token in your shell before invoking the script. The current staging token is below.

API key for kahap-kafog: zpat15_6qzxZ7YR8aDwjmp

**Design excerpt — Thornquist baseline file**

The static-analysis baseline freezes existing findings so new code is held to a stricter bar than legacy code. Reviewers: any PR that grows the baseline is a smell; shrinking it is encouraged. The baseline is regenerated only on scheduled ratchet runs, never ad hoc, and the ratchet tightens severity thresholds gradually. Manual edits are rejected by CI. The ratchet cadence and threshold constants governing this process are defined as follows.

constants for yaduf-fahag:
BUDGETS = {
    "kelix": 528,
    "briwyn": 734,
}

☐ Step 4 — PixelRinse EXIF scrubber key ceremony. Verify both custodians are present and the Marlowe Annex room is cleared. Rotate the scrub-pipeline signing key; confirm the old key's revocation entry lands in the audit log before the new key goes live. Security reviewer countersigns the ceremony record. The sealed backup of the new key material can only be restored with the recovery passphrase shown on the next line.

unlock words, fawig-bagef: olidor-holir-istox-holath-tamys-quenion-giliel